Mountain Hunting Pants

Camo isn’t big in mountaineering, I have Patagonia, Mountain Hardware, Sitka, Kuiu, Arcteryx and gear I’m certainly forgetting. All the quality options are the same stuff, but the Kuiu has the best pockets and venting layout, and much thicker knees than the mountaineering (non-hunting) brands. The knees, pockets, and camo are the main difference. For packs I prefer my Arcteryx and don’t think the hunting brands can compete on pack comfort, but they do meat webs better. :d

In addition to some of the usual suspects I have a pair of Prana brand "Stretch Zion." They're a lightweight hiking pant that I saw recommended once by one of the Meateater guys or something so I picked them up on sale. Not a very durable pant for scrambling or bushwhacking but lightweight with decent pockets. They're great for hiking lots of miles. Belt loops but also have their own cinch. It's definitely a pair I like having in the closet for the right occasions, when something heavier-duty like the Sitka Timberlines seem too heavy and warm.

I’ve got two light down jackets / belay coats, a Patagonia and a Kuiu, frankly they’re both the same thing, except I get the Kuiu for around half price. I’m a huge fan of a light down stuff jacket too Phil! Weighs nothing, takes no space when you’re not using it, and hell for warm.
